Patent · US Active

Efficient production and consumption for data changes in a database under high concurrency

US10942909B2 · kind B2 · utility

1Cited by
35References
24Claims
0Family size

Assignee

Inventor

Key dates

Filing dateSep 25, 2018
Grant dateMar 9, 2021
Priority date
Expiry dateSep 6, 2039

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F16/2308
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

A seed value assigned to a database table is determined. Numerically ordered invocation numbers are determined. Unordered pseudorandom numbers are generated based on the seed value and the invocation numbers to index temporally ordered data changes to the database table. It is determined whether the total number of yet-to-be-saved pseudorandom numbers reaches a maximum total number threshold. If so, the yet-to-be-saved pseudorandom numbers and a sequence of corresponding invocation numbers are saved in a sync table.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.